Which Livingston County district had largest enrollment in 2022-23 school year?

Livonia Central School District had the highest enrollment among Livingston County school districts, welcoming 1,437 students during the 2022-23 school year, according to the New York State Education Department.

Of all the students welcomed in the 2022-23 school year, 51.8% of them were boys, and 48.1% were girls.

Data also showed that the majority of students were white, making up 94.3% of Livonia Central School District's total enrollment.

Among the eight districts in Livingston County, Dansville Central School District ranked second in enrollment numbers with 1,335 students, while Avon Central School District welcomed 936 students and ranked third in the 2022-23 school year.

Livonia Central School District roughly covers schools within Livingston County and has a main office in Livonia.

In the previous school year, Livonia Central School District also had the highest number of students among Livingston County districts.

In 2022, New York had roughly one teacher for every 12 students, which is lower than the national average of one teacher for every 16 students. A lower student-to-teacher ratio has been found to improve students' school performance.

Enrollment in Livingston County Districts During 2022-23 School Year
DistrictCity (main office)Total Enrollment
Livonia Central School DistrictLivonia1,437
Dansville Central School DistrictDansville1,335
Avon Central School DistrictAvon936
Geneseo Central School DistrictGeneseo855
Caledonia-Mumford Central School DistrictCaledonia800
York Central School DistrictRetsof682
Dalton-Nunda Central School District (Keshequa)Nunda544
Mount Morris Central School DistrictMount Morris539
